4th - I Wish I Could Have Loved You More [89 points]
Highest Rank Position: 1st - Blond 2.0 Lowest Rank Position: 10th - SouthernStar88 I feel like the majority of us would agree that this is the most obscure cover version on the album! It was originally by British pop artist Candie Payne, released in 2006. I hadn't heard the song before Emma's version, in fact I still haven't checked out the original, so to me it feels like an Emma original! |

3rd - Don't Call Me Baby [99 points]
Highest Rank Position: 1st - SouthernStar88 Lowest Rank Position: 8th - Eduardo Don't Call Me Baby is the highest placed cover version! It is originally by Madison Avenue, whose version went to #1 in the UK way back in 2000. Emma loved the song back in the day, and thought that it would be very tongue in cheek for her to record her own version, given that she is known as Baby Spice! |

2nd - Too Many Teardrops [126 points] Highest Rank Position: 1st - Mr.X, Babyboy, Lukuzz, hermespice Lowest Rank Position: 5th - SouthernStar88 Just 1 point separated the runner up and the winner... and Too Many Teardrops is our runner up! This song - only the second of two original compositions on the album - was released as a preview track ahead of the release of My Happy Place. It's certainly a throwback to the sixties pop sound she perfected across her 2004 & 2006 albums Free Me & Life in Mono respectively. It's also quite a tease when it comes to how potentially strong a fully original album by Emma could have been. Which means that BuzzJack's favourite song from My Happy Place is... 1st - Baby Please Don't Stop [127 points] Highest Rank Position: 1st - Jay, Spiceboy, Eduardo, dachiki, Michael Andrew, Maurice!, schizo_spice Lowest Rank Position: 6th - SouthernStar88 Congratulations Baby Please Don't Stop! The only other original song on the album was chosen to lead the album as the first single. It became Emma's first lead single release since 2007's All I Need to Know - yes, Baby made us wait 12 whole years for new music! With the music industry changing beyond recognition since Emma was last an active popstar (streaming!), sadly Baby Please Don't Stop didn't enter the UK charts. Regardless, BuzzJack's Spice fans were clearly very pleased with this track and many consider it to be the album's strongest moment. Sorry the results took so long to reveal.
